| package org.apache.pig.tools.counters; |
| |
| import java.util.Map; |
| |
| import org.apache.pig.impl.util.Pair; |
| import org.apache.pig.tools.pigstats.PigStatusReporter; |
| |
| import com.google.common.collect.Maps; |
| |
| /** |
| * A helper class to deal with Hadoop counters in Pig. They are stored within the singleton |
| * PigStatusReporter instance, but are null for some period of time at job startup, even after |
| * Pig has been invoked. This class buffers counters, trying each time to get a valid Reporter and flushing |
| * stored counters each time it does. |
| */ |
| public class PigCounterHelper { |
| private final Map<Pair<String, String>, Long> counterStringMap_ = Maps.newHashMap(); |
| private final Map<Enum<?>, Long> counterEnumMap_ = Maps.newHashMap(); |
| |
| /** |
| * Mocks the Reporter.incrCounter, but adds buffering. |
| * See org.apache.hadoop.mapred.Reporter's incrCounter. |
| */ |
| public void incrCounter(String group, String counterName, long incr) { |
| PigStatusReporter reporter = PigStatusReporter.getInstance(); |
| if (reporter != null && reporter.incrCounter(group, counterName, incr)) { // common case |
| if (counterStringMap_.size() > 0) { |
| for (Map.Entry<Pair<String, String>, Long> entry : counterStringMap_.entrySet()) { |
| reporter.incrCounter(entry.getKey().first, entry.getKey().second, entry.getValue()); |
| } |
| counterStringMap_.clear(); |
| } |
| return; |
| } |
| |
| // In the case when reporter is not available, or we can't get the |
| // Counter, store in the local map. |
| Pair<String, String> key = new Pair<String, String>(group, counterName); |
| Long currentValue = counterStringMap_.get(key); |
| counterStringMap_.put(key, (currentValue == null ? 0 : currentValue) + incr); |
| } |
| |
| /** |
| * Mocks the Reporter.incrCounter, but adds buffering. |
| * See org.apache.hadoop.mapred.Reporter's incrCounter. |
| */ |
| public void incrCounter(Enum<?> key, long incr) { |
| PigStatusReporter reporter = PigStatusReporter.getInstance(); |
| if (reporter != null && reporter.incrCounter(key, incr)) { // common case |
| if (counterEnumMap_.size() > 0) { |
| for (Map.Entry<Enum<?>, Long> entry : counterEnumMap_.entrySet()) { |
| reporter.getCounter(entry.getKey()).increment(entry.getValue()); |
| } |
| counterEnumMap_.clear(); |
| } |
| return; |
| } |
| |
| // In the case when reporter is not available, or we can't get the |
| // Counter, store in the local map. |
| Long currentValue = counterEnumMap_.get(key); |
| counterEnumMap_.put(key, (currentValue == null ? 0 : currentValue) + incr); |
| } |
| } |
